    About Gyo Sai

    Seasonal seafood izakaya in Tanukikoji with Hokkaido sake focus and same-day-only reservations. Tabelog Izakaya 100 recognition (2021–2025) at JPY 6,000–7,999. Counter and tatami seating for adults only; cash-only, no advance booking.
